SUMMARY/OBJECTIVES

The position of a Government Lending Loan Closing Team Lead manages a team of loan closing specialists by performing hands-on oversight of their daily work. Specifically, the position is responsible for training and coaching the closing team members to ensure their loan files are complete, accurate, and compliant with Bank and Guaranteed Loan Program policies and procedures. This leadership role also includes reviewing and providing decisions and/or guidance on decisions with closing loans, pre-close file reviews, updating and maintaining operational procedures and forms, and contributing to process improvement.

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S

  • Manages and leads team of Loan Closing Specialists. These responsibilities include training, coaching, and developing teammates, in an effort to meet personal, departmental & corporate goals.
  • Reviews and provides decisioning and/or guidance on decisions with pre-closing loan file review of SBA/504/USDA loans, ensuring compliance with Bank and guaranteed loan program requirements.
  • Leads the daily work activities of Government Lending Loan Closing Specialists and is a first resource for problem-solving.
  • Assists the Government Lending Loan Closing Manager in the process improvement activities for the team.
  • Assists in preparing files and documents for audits as required.
  • Trains new Government Lending Loan Closing Specialists and provides ongoing training to all team members in the Government Lending Loan Closing Department.
  • Maintains/updates the Government Lending Loan Closing procedures manual as needed, ensuring all procedures are current and in compliance with Bank policies and the SBA's Standard Operating Procedures (SOP)
  • Provides support to Government Lending Loan Closing Specialists team as a back-up when short-staffed or at peak workload times, or as otherwise directed.
  • May act as a proxy to the Government Guaranteed Lending Construction & Disbursement Specialists when short-staffed or at peak workload times, or as otherwise directed.
  • Acts as a technical advisor to the Government Guaranteed Lending Closing Team, providing immediate support to all inquiries.
  • Acts as a liaison, as necessary, with the Small Business Administration, CDC, and USDA to ensure compliance with loan closing activities.
  • Reviews/corrects Bank and SBA Loan Documents prior to loan signing.
  • Maintains oversight and guidance of loan closing turn-times for all loan transactions.
  • Prepare loan documents according to credit approval using LaserPro documentation system.
  • Responsible for closing individual loans and managing a personal loan pipeline.
  • Conduct and document all mandatory due diligence searches, including CAIVRS, SAM.gov, OFAC, UCC Searches, and filings.

Qualifications, Education, and Certification Requirements

  • Education: Requires High School Diploma or GED, Degree in Business or Finance desirable.
  • Experience: Minimum of 5 years SBA experience is required, with three or more years of experience in SBA/Government Lending Loan Closing preferred. Proficient knowledge of SBA's Standard Operating Procedures
  • Knowledge: Ability to work in Microsoft Word, Excel, Outlook, and ETRAN is required. Knowledge of Navigator Fiserv, Adobe, PCFS CreditWrx, not required but preferred.
